SOUTHAMPTON I’ve been impressed with Jordy Clasie and I like Cedric Soares at right back. Oriol Romeu has also come in and done well while Maarten Stekelenburg is a solid goalkeeper. I’ve seen flashes of Virgil van Dijk and he is an impressive defender. It shows the Dutch influence that the club is now able to tap into thanks to Ronald Koeman but what does his signing mean for Steven Caulker? You almost wonder if those two were brought in because of interest in Jose Fonte or Maya Yoshida. But sometimes that’s how Southampton have to operate because of the speed they are losing players. Outgoing transfers has been a big problem for Southampton in recent years but this summer they did well to limit the damage to Morgan Schneiderlin and Nathaniel Clyne – they did well to hang onto Sadio Mane and Victor Wanyama. It seems the spine is ripped out of their team every season and it’s hard to see that changing anytime soon. The club is almost becoming a place where players are nurtured but eventually plucked away. They could do with a player to pin the colours of the club to his chest and pin their hopes on. They need a Matt Le Tissier to stay at that club through thick and thin – somebody to build the club around. Martin Keown's view of our window inc. Virgil
